在现代建筑设计、工程制图以及各类机械设计领域,AutoCAD被广泛应用。然而,随着操作系统的不断更新,很多用户在使用例如CAD 2010和CAD 2007等版本时,会遇到在Windows 10上无法打开的问题。这不仅影响了用户的正常工作,同时也给设计流程带来了不必要的麻烦。本文将分析导致这一问题的原因,并提供一些解决方案。

首先,AutoCAD的不同版本对操作系统的兼容性问题是导致安装后无法打开的重要原因之一。CAD 2007和CAD 2010都属于较早的版本,当Windows 10发布时,这些软件并未经过专门的更新或优化以适应新的操作系统,因此用户在安装后常常会遭遇程序崩溃、无法启动等问题。

其次,系统环境的变化也是一个重要因素。随着Windows 10的推陈出新,其内置的安全防护机制、驱动程序和.NET框架等都有所改进或变化,而这对于早期软件的运行无疑增加了挑战。例如,某些API接口在Windows 10中已经被移除或替换,导致CAD无法正常调用所需资源。

以下是一些可能帮助用户解决在Windows 10上运行CAD 2007和CAD 2010问题的方法:

1. 兼容性模式运行:在安装完成后,找到CAD的快捷方式,右键点击并选择“属性”,然后导航到“兼容性”选项卡。在该选项卡中,勾选“以兼容模式运行此程序”,并选择Windows 7或Windows XP。这可能有助于模拟早期操作系统的环境,使软件能够正常启动。

2. 以管理员身份运行:某些情况下,权限问题可能会导致程序无法启动。右键点击CAD的图标,并选择“以管理员身份运行”,尝试查看是否能解决问题。

3. 更新驱动程序:确保您的图形驱动程序是最新的。有时,过时的驱动程序可能会与软件发生冲突,导致无法启动。建议定期检查并更新您的显卡驱动程序,从而提高系统的兼容性。

4. 安装必要的组件:CAD软件可能依赖于某些特定的框架或运行环境,比如Microsoft .NET Framework。确保您的计算机上安装了与软件要求匹配的所有组件,尤其是早期版本的.NET Framework。

5. 使用虚拟机或老旧操作系统:如果以上方法都无法解决问题,可以考虑在虚拟机中安装旧版的操作系统(如Windows 7),然后在其上运行CAD软件。这是确保软件正常运行的有效方式,尽管可能需要更高的电脑配置和技术知识。

有时,解决软件与操作系统不兼容的问题并不是一件简单的事情,尤其是对于老旧软件而言。因此,用户在选择使用较旧版本的CAD时,不妨考虑升级到兼容性更好的新版本,或者使用类似于AutoCAD LT等新版本软件,确保您的工作流畅无阻。

总而言之,CAD 2007和CAD 2010在Windows 10上无法打开的现象是由多种因素导致的,但通过一些合理的调整和设置,大部分用户仍然可以在新的操作系统环境中正常使用。在实际操作中,保持耐心和灵活应对是关键。与此同时,及时关注软件版本的更新与兼容性,也是确保工作效率的重要一环。

AutoCAD图形展示